Filter Housing Mould Insert by HBD Additive Manufacturing
HBD Metal 3D Printed insert could increase cooling efficient
This automotive part, air filter core shell, is injection-molded and integrally formed. The gap between the middle joints of the product is quite small with certain depth. There is almost no way to make the cooling water path by the traditional manufacturing method, resulting in the surface of the product being over-temperature due to excessive temperature. The skin texture is severely deformed and the product qualification rate is low.
HBD metal 3D printing solutions: According to the characteristics of the product, HBD engineers design the conformal cooling channels and simulate the effect, and then the mold insert containing the conformal waterway is embedded into the mold by means of metal 3D printing.
Effect achieved: the temperature of the insert body is reduced from 120℃ to 50℃; the cooling time of the product is greatly shortened, the original cooling time is shortened to 45 seconds from 120 seconds, and the production efficiency is increased by 2.5 times; the surface of the product completely meets the requirements. There is almost no distortion.
User: Ocean Mould
Application: Mould Insert
Name: Filter Housing Mould Insert
Industry: Automotive
Technology: Selective Laser Melting
Material: 1.2709
Classification: Tool
Start of Production: 2019
